How to view row data as column without loosing duplicate raw values - Power bi
Hi Friends,
I'm working on a dashboard where I have the data in this format t1.
t1
| Branch | OfficialName | Role |
| Barnet | David | Treasure |
| Bedford | Mike | Secretary |
| Anglesey | Andy | President |
| Bedford | John | Secretary |
I would like to view the data so that the roles becomes a column and show officials under each roles like this . I tried to use Pivot in my store precedure before brining this data into power bi but my only problem using Pivot is that I had to use Max(Officialname) and due to which official who has duplicate roles under same branch were excluded and showed me the first row. For example In the branch "Bedford" there are two "Secretary" roles under officialname "John" and "Mike", using pivot I was getting only "Mike", I was wondering if there are any option in Powerbi to represent the data as shown in the second table t2 please. Hi biswad ,
Based on the information you provided, since the Rows of the matrix duplicate data will only be displayed once. You can add an index column. Use index and Branch as Rows.
